    There was a minister living in Johnstown and he was very poor.

    (continued from previous page)
    came back and left it in the room of the church. Then he went back into the church. The minister was preaching away, and to find out if John was back he said "Are you there John? "Are you there John?" I'ts time for you to be back with the saecuali saecuala saeculorum. John stood up and said, "I'ts inside on your saecuali saecuala saeculorum" Then when the congregation were coming out of the church they were meeting John with money thinking he was answering the minister.
